10.2 Cell Diagnostics
Cell Diagnostics enables the user to control the operation of the analyzer manually – bringing in reagents and sample etc. It also
displays the detector output in real time giving an insight into how the analyzer is performing.
10.3 Relay Test
All of the alarm relays can be set individually or reset to check their operation.
10.4 Current Output Test
Within the Current Output Test Screen the user is able to check the analyzer current outputs manually.
A calibrated ammeter is required for this test. Put the leads from the ammeter onto the two current output terminals on the I/O board
– see Section 4.6.3, page 18.
Check that the value shown on the analyzer LCD is the same value shown on the ammeter.
Use the and keys to increase/decrease the milliamp value.
If the ammeter and analyzer do not agree it may be necessary to recalibrate the current outputs – see Section 6.5.2, page 36.

Fields Description
Operation Enables the user to bring in solutions, expel solutions or reset the pump.
Volume Enables the user to specify the quantity of liquid (in ml).
Port
Enables the user to specify the port (and therefore liquid) to import. Only one port can be opened at
any one time.
Detector Voltage Displays the detector voltage (0 to 4095 mV) in real time.
LED Current Displays the LED current in real time.
Note. This procedure affects the analyzer relay functions and the analyzer overrides the normal state.
Note. This procedure affects the current outputs of the analyzer and the analyzer overrides their normal state
